A delegation from the People's Republic of China, led by Wang Huaming, deputy head of Chingkangshan Municipality, paid a visit on Sunday, the 3rd of Mangsir, 2080, at Khwopa College of Engineering and Khwopa Engineering College. The primary aim of this visit was to strengthen cultural ties and explore potential areas of collaboration.
Er. Sujan Maka, Er. Sunil Duwal and Dr. Subeg Man Bijukchhen warmly welcomed the esteemed delegation, fostering an atmosphere of international collaboration and knowledge exchange.
Deputy Head Wang Huaming expressed gratitude for the warm welcome and the observation of the colleges. Wang highlighted the similarities between Bhaktapur and Chingkangshan in terms of tourism and culture. Chingkangshan holds historical significance as the birthplace of the Chinese Communist Revolution and the start of the People's Republic of China.
The deputy head commended Bhaktapur Municipality's commitment to providing quality education and healthcare. The role played by the engineering colleges in producing skilled human resources was also acknowledged.
Principals Maka and Duwal provided detailed insights into the institutions' history, mission, facilities, organizational structure, student enrollment, faculty, staff, academic offerings, and fee structures. There was a discussion on establishing higher educational institutions based on the Nepal Workers and Peasants' Party's motto, "One house, one graduate," declared in 2001. There were talks about establishing 'Khwopa University,' showcasing the commitment to education and human resource development.
The meeting saw the presence of chief administrator Long Lanhua from Chingkangshan Municipality, party secretary Li Xiaofeng, director of the Chingkangshan City Health Commission, deputy director He Xuanjuan, Mr. Damodar Suwal from Bhaktapur Municipality, and the college's administrative officer, Sanjaya Manandhar.
